Day trading is a simultaneously alluring and complex aspect of the stock market. However, after properly harnessed and controlled, it can potentially to offer considerable returns.

In essence, day trading involves purchasing and unloading financial instruments—such as stocks, bonds, or currencies— within a one-day timeframe. The primary aim is to capitalise on the price changes within this brief timespan.

But why would someone consider day trading? Primarily, it offers a measure of independence hardly found in other kinds of investing. With day trading, you're holding the reins.

Additionally, day traders aren't susceptible to overnight risks—the unpredictability that could affect a security's price from one trading day to the next.

But keep in mind that day trading is not a quick path to wealth. It requires experience, commitment, and robust knowledge of financial markets.

A central component of day trading is technical analysis. This involves evaluating past market and price data to predict future trends.
